After two years of round-the-clock video calls with Mary, Brandan is moving to the Philippines; before moving to the Netherlands, Julio wants Kirsten to meet his mom; Holly and Wayne imagine their wedding night; Kenny and Armando consider a change.

TLC: 10/07/23; Discovery+: 10/07/23;
